Transaction 70ca180156805a9749ac090aefdc18312c9ac5d8d2790df3af3ec18dcbc24303
1 Input
1 Output
-
70ca180156805a9749ac090aefdc18312c9ac5d8d2790df3af3ec18dcbc24303:0
- value
- 119566
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 684fad943bed14c8612f2fc37d5f44a3cd5c2617 OP_EQUAL
- address
- 3BCZed1LvcKLq9KnWQrkp8wneA7jEwrGZf